The Deputy Governor of Benue State, Sam Ode, has expressed deep sorrow over the unfortunate road accident that occurred on Wednesday along Makurdi–Lafia road involving members of the All Progressives Congress (APC) on their way to Lafia, Nasarawa State, for the North-Central Zonal Convention of the party.
A statement by the Deputy Chief Press to the Deputy Governor, Ior Ikyereve indicates that the tragic incident has brought immense grief not only to their families but also to the party and the entire State.
It describes the development as "heartbreaking", noting that the victims were committed party members who were on a journey to participate in an important party activity.
The Deputy Governor extends his heartfelt condolences to the victims, their families, the leadership and members of the APC in Ogbadibo Local Government Area and all those affected by the tragic incident", he stated.
The statement further commiserates with those who sustained injuries in the accident and wished them a speedy and full recovery. He called on road users to exercise caution and adhere strictly to traffic regulations, especially during long-distance travels.
The Deputy Governor assures that the Government of Benue State stands in solidarity with them, their families and all party members at this difficult time.
